I have two models with identical geometry, but varying support conditions and material properties. One is fixed base static analysis, and the other has spring supports to base and sides and is a modal analysis. Is it possible to combine force resultant results from the two models within Robot, whether they are in the same file (if this is even possible) or within two separate files?

No other way then using Phases \ Stage construction in one file
